Output 61b59e2e4d0823fbdc84149d2a52c2a21dac8312ca35d17fb5e7f85030e24b87:0

value
17680
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dda9852d7cb4e213afcabfe8143cdb80850e0ed26636dc7890106a91093bf20e
address
bc1pmk5c2ttukn3p8t72hl5pg0xmszzsurkjvcmdc7yszp4fzzfm7g8qfgp3xh
transaction
61b59e2e4d0823fbdc84149d2a52c2a21dac8312ca35d17fb5e7f85030e24b87
spent
true